| Commit message (Collapse) | Author | Age | Files | Lines |
| |
|
| |
|
|
|
|
|
|
|
|
| |
There is no longer a need for dumping the whole config, now we can just
add what we need to a new config file and use that in addition to the
base config. This simplifies several things and fixes a few bugs.
Also renamed the configs to make provenance a little clearer.
|
|
|
|
|
|
|
|
| |
Move HSM dependencies to aktualizr recipe, since it's aktualizr that can
depend on HSM support, not the provisioning prepartion.
Remove references to systemd in provisioning recipes, since they have
nothing to do with systemd.
|
|
|
|
| |
Missing directories in FILES_xx were causing bitbake QA errors on sumo
|
|
|
|
|
|
| |
Fix permissions, drop explicit aktualizr dependency, put everything in
/usr/lib/sota/conf.d, rename with numeric prefixes to make precedence
more clear.
|
|
|
|
|
| |
SOTA_LEGACY_SECONDARY_INTERFACE is now obsolete. Instead, include this:
IMAGE_INSTALL_append = " aktualizr-examples aktualizr-example-interface "
|
|
|
|
| |
Also add a test for the 'primary-image'
|
| |
|
|
|
|
| |
Signed-off-by: Anton Gerasimov <anton@advancedtelematic.com>
|
|
|
|
| |
OE standard is apparently four spaces.
|
|
|
|
|
|
| |
* hsm-test is no longer used.
* Use Yocto variables where suitable.
* Eliminate redundant directory slashes.
|
|
|
|
|
| |
If not using SOTA_PROVISIONING_CREDENTIALS, nothing is written to
/var/sota but it is still created. Quick fix: install it.
|
|
|
|
| |
The directory is required by environment.inc
|
|\
| |
| | |
Provide user interface to add legacy secondary bridge
|
| | |
|
| | |
|
|/
|
|
| |
This enables backwards incompatible changes to configuration format
|
|
|
|
| |
We don't support this scenario any more and it makes testing more complicated.
|
|
|
|
|
| |
* Use ${libdir} and ${bindir} wherever possible.
* Use rm -f so that tasks are repeatable.
|
|
|
|
|
| |
Also remove implicit-prov from DISTRO_FEATURES. Just specify
SOTA_CLIENT_PROV directly.
|
|
|
|
|
|
|
|
| |
Split aktualizr into basic and native recipes by moving most of the work
to an include file. Use aktualizr-implicit-writer (on host) to do the
actual work of configuring sota.toml and installing files.
Still not quite fully functional.
|
|
Provide Aktualizr systemd service and configurations
for manual and autoprovision in a separate recipe.
Signed-off-by: Leon Anavi <leon.anavi@konsulko.com>
|